> One of the main bottlenecks for compaction performance is its use of the 
> {{SSTableScanner}} class, whose main purpose is to implement partition range 
> queries and as such supports filtering by row and column that is not helpful 
> to compaction. To implement the latter it must rely on the sstable's index, 
> adding a lot of complexity and inefficiency.
> Implementing a simpler version of a scanner that reads off the data file 
> directly for given spans of offsets would speed up compaction significantly.
